About the Role
As an MET Technician at Steer Darlington, you’ll play a vital role in returning vehicles to pre-accident condition. From diagnostics and dismantling to reassembly and quality checks, you’ll work on a wide range of vehicles, including the latest electric and hybrid models.
Key Responsibilities
*
Diagnose and repair mechanical, electrical, and trim components
*
Strip and refit vehicles to manufacturer standards
*
Carry out inspections and develop accurate repair plans
*
Manage parts ordering and inventory control
*
Collaborate with technicians to ensure timely, high-quality repairs
*
Follow Health & Safety procedures and maintain a clean, organised workspace
What We’re Looking For
*
Proven experience in MET/strip and fit in an accident repair environment
*
Knowledge of electric and hybrid vehicle systems (training can be provided)
*
Strong attention to detail and problem-solving skills
*
Ability to manage time and workload effectively
*
Relevant ATA/NVQ qualifications (support provided for renewals/training)
*
Team player with a positive, proactive approach
